Your First 30 Minutes
The moment you spawn in, hold your click on the nearest breakable to earn Coins. Coins are your starter currency, and you'll use them to unlock new areas, hatch eggs, and fuse pets. Don't overthink it early. Break everything in reach and let the pets you already have do the work.
Head to the first egg machine and hatch as soon as you can afford it. Starter eggs have an 80%+ chance to give Common pets, and that's fine. Even weak pets add to your total damage multiplier, so more pets equipped means faster breaking. Equip your strongest pets from the inventory once you have a few.
Follow the tutorial quests, too. They hand out free pets and starter currency that give you a real head start. Once you've cleared the first area's breakables quickly, spend Coins at the gate to unlock the next area, where coins and eggs both scale up.
Core Mechanics Explained
Currencies. There are three you'll care about. Coins come from ordinary breakables and cover early upgrades. Diamonds are the premium currency used to unlock later areas and hatch the best eggs, and you earn them from Diamond breakables, daily playtime, and codes. Gems come into play in the mid-game for enchant and upgrade costs.
Rebirths. Rebirthing resets some progress in exchange for a permanent +75% power boost to all pets. There are 9 rebirths total, and each one also unlocks systems. Rebirth 1 gives Teleport, Rebirth 2 unlocks Auto Hatch, Clans, and Huge pet hatching, Rebirth 4 opens World 2 plus Ultimates and Mastery, and Rebirth 8 unlocks World 3 (the Void). Rebirth when your gains stall, not before.
Pet tiers and variants. Normal pets are your workhorses, but Huge, Titanic, and Gargantuan pets are the endgame goals, each far stronger than the last. Any pet can also be upgraded into Golden, Rainbow, and Shiny variants at the fusion machine for bigger multipliers. Enchants. Enchants are applied at the Enchantment Station and only work while the pet sits in your active lineup. Super Lucky is the most valuable enchant for hunting Huge pets, and Lucky stacks across pets, so three pets each carrying Lucky apply three separate bonuses. For farming currency, Diamond enchants like Diamond 7 add roughly 65% more Diamonds from breakables. PS99 has 53 enchants and 13 charms in total, but you only need a few: solo farmers should pair Super Coins with Super Diamond, while in a group Super Team Coins applies its bonus to the whole team. Round out the lineup with Strong Pets (more damage), Tap Power and Treasure Hunter (higher drop rates).
Luck upgrades. Two upgrades speed up your pet hunting. Egg Luck raises your odds of rare pets by +5% per level, and Huge Luck adds +5% to your Huge pet chance per level. A built-in bonus also gives you a 2x rare chance every 10th roll, so hatching in bulk pays off.
Trading Plaza. All trading happens in the official in-game Trading Plaza. This is how most players get their first Huge pet, since raw hatching odds are steep. Check a value tracker like Cosmic Values before any deal so you don't get lowballed.

Best Starter Strategy
The winning early loop is simple: farm the highest area you can clear in under 10 seconds, hatch the best egg you can reach, and reinvest every currency the moment you can afford an upgrade. Repeat until your gains slow, then rebirth for the +75% boost and climb again.
Your first big milestone is Rebirth 2. That unlocks Huge pet hatching, Auto Hatch, and Clans all at once. Join a clan right away for the bonus multipliers, flip on Auto Hatch so eggs pop while you break coins, and start banking toward Huge Luck upgrades. From there, Rebirth 4 opens World 2 and the Mastery system, which deepens your long-term progression.
For your first Huge pet, don't rely on hatching alone. Huge pets can drop when you break a Huge chest, appear in seasonal event raffles, or be picked up in the Trading Plaza, which is usually the fastest route for a new player. When to Spend Robux (and When Not To)
You do not need to spend a cent to enjoy Pet Simulator 99. Everything core, coins, eggs, rebirths, Huge pets, is reachable through grinding and trading. That said, a couple of purchases genuinely save time if you play often.
The VIP gamepass (400 Robux) is the one most players consider. It grants 10,000 Diamonds up front, then a VIP chest every 6 hours that hands out 1,500 Diamonds and 3 Gift Bags, plus extra luck, a VIP mine, and cosmetic perks like an exclusive hoverboard. If you log in daily, that chest adds up fast and the pass pays for itself over time.
Here are the gamepasses worth knowing, with their current Robux prices as of August 4, 2026. They all stack, so a heavy grinder can run several at once:
| Gamepass | Robux | What it does |
|---|---|---|
| Auto Farm | 175 | Auto-breaks nearby objects while you're active |
| Lucky | 275 | Better luck on all egg hatches |
| Auto Tap | 350 | Automatically taps breakables for you |
| +15 Pets | 375 | Equip 15 more pets for a bigger multiplier |
| VIP | 400 | 10,000 Diamonds + 6-hour VIP chest, mine, luck |
| Ultra Lucky | 800 | Stronger hatch luck than Lucky |
| Magic Eggs | 1,200 | Chance for any egg to hatch a Rainbow pet |
| Huge Hunter | 3,250 | Big boost to Huge pet hatch odds |
For a beginner on a budget, Auto Farm (175) and Lucky (275) give the most progress per Robux. Magic Eggs (1,200) is the long-term pick if you're chasing Rainbow variants, and Huge Hunter (3,250) only makes sense once you're actively hatching Huge pets.
What to avoid: don't dump Robux into random one-off egg or luck potions hoping to shortcut a rare pet. The odds don't change enough to justify it, and trading gets you there more reliably.
